Wood Street is in Swindon and in Swindon district. SN1 4AB is located in the Eastcott elect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of South Swindon.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. However, the area surrounding SN1 4AB, has a female population slightly higher than UK average, with 53% of residents being female. Several factors can contribute to this. Women generally live longer than men, resulting in a higher proportion of women in neighborhoods with significant elderly populations. Typically, as people grow older, they tend to relocate from city center addresses to suburban areas, smaller towns, and rural locations. Consequently, these areas often have a higher number of females. A higher female population can also be found in areas with industries that employ more women, such as healthcare, education, and retail.

Safety

Is Wood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Wood Street was 399.5 per 1,000 residents, which is 83.4% higher than the Central average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Wood Street has the 6th highest crime rate of 99 local areas in Central and the 17th highest crime rate of 728 local areas in Swindon .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 150.1 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-33.7%.

Employment

SN1 4AB area has a low unemployment rate. According to Census 2021, 1% residents of this area were unemployed, while the average in the UK was 4.83%. A low level of unemployment in an area indicates a strong job market, where most people who are seeking work can find employment. This generally reflects a healthy economy in the area.

The percentage of retired residents living in SN1 4AB area is much higher than the country's average. According to Census 2011, 31% residents of this area were retired, while the average in the UK was 14%.
